Table 2: Incidence of Pregnancy Complications in the Study Groups

Pregnancy Complications Pregnant Women
Without PE Without VET (N=34,928) Without PE With VET (N=2,206) With PE With VET (N=81) With PE Without VET (N=936) With PE With/Without VET (N=1,017)
Quantitative No. % No. % No. % No. % No. %
Threatened abortion 5,337 15.3 961 43.6 37 45.7 175 18.7 212 20.8
Nausea-vomiting 3,407 9.8 341 15.5 11 13.6 97 10.4 108 10.6
Pre-eclampsia 0 0.0 0 0.0 81 100.0 936 100.0 1,017 100.0
Gestational hypertension 8 0.0 2 0.1 0 0.0 0 0.0 0 0.0
Pregnancy related renal disease 420 1.2 16 0.7 6 7.4 50 5.3 56 5.5
Oedema (excessive weight gain without hypertension) 799 2.3 36 1.6 6 7.4 71 7.6 77 7.6
Gestational diabetes 203 0.6 19 0.9 1 1.2 6 0.6 7 0.7
Placental disorders* 486 1.4 85 3.9 13 16.0 29 3.1 42 4.1
Polyhydramios 158 0.5 27 1.2 0 0.0 6 0.6 6 0.6
Oligohydramios 9 0.0 4 0.2 1 1.2 0 0.0 1 0.1
Threatened preterm delivery** 4,712 13.5 606 27.5 22 27.2 107 11.4 129 12.7
Anemia 5,769 16.5 393 17.8 16 19.8 180 19.2 196 19.3
Others*** 582 1.7 58 2.6 2 2.5 33 3.5 35 3.4

* incl. placenta previa, premature separation of placenta and antepartum hemorrhage.
** incl. cervical incompetence as well.
*** e.g. trauma, poisoning, blood isoimmunisation, etc.
